    Phased Array Ultrasonic Testing for Hydrogenation Reactor Convex Platform Welding Layer Crack

    • Through experimental research,the application of phase array ultrasonic testing technology (PA) in the crack detection for hydrogenation reactor convex platform overlay welding was realized. The minimum measurable crack height of 2 mm(test block)/3 mm(workpiece) was achieved, and the crack height measurement error was less than 1.0 mm .The technology could be applied to the convex platform overlay welding crack detection of many specifications.
